Off-site run checklist — Item 7: Medical cooler, Redmarsh field clinic

Records team: verify cooler seal intact, logger green, contents list matches manifest copy. Strap upright in van, no stacking. Transit window: under three hours. Log departure time in the run book. On arrival, clinic staff sign the manifest. Courier must state the confidential hand-over instruction shown directly below before release.

drop instructions, bahif-bahip: the norax feniel courier leaves the drumir kaseth rusir ledger at gate 1983 under passcode 849948

Template rendering on Quillbase: plugin-rendered partials share the same budget as core templates. If your plugin blows the per-render time ceiling, the whole page degrades to the fallback shell — no partial output. Precompile everything you can; runtime compilation counts triple against the budget. Nested includes beyond four levels are rejected outright. Don't cache rendered HTML yourself; the host layer handles it and will fight you. If renders are slow, check fragment sizes before blaming the engine. Current rendering limits are as follows.

deployment values, kadug-fawip:
[fenath]
port = 9200
region = north-3
host = fenath.lumicworks.corp
timeout_ms = 250
retries = 7

## Artifact Signing — SDK Parity Notes (Weekly Sync)

Kestrel SDK for Android reached parity with the Swift client this sprint: offline queueing, batched telemetry, and retry semantics now match. Both SDKs ship as signed artifacts from the same pipeline. Remaining gap: background sync throttling, targeted next sprint. Verify both release bundles before tagging. Both artifacts validate against the shared signing key below.

signing key of kawig-fafog = bky19_6Fypv1qws7J8qJtaYjX

Migration step 4: Deploybeak chat bot. Cut over from the legacy poller to event subscriptions. Disable the cron trigger first or you'll get duplicate deploy notices in every channel. Map old room aliases to the new workspace names before enabling the bot; unmapped rooms are silently dropped. Verify the bot posts a status line for a canary deploy, then widen scope. Rollback is just re-enabling the poller. Apply the settings below to the new instance.

deployment values, kawip-kafog:
belath:
  pin: 3709
  tenant: ulaox
  seal: seal_25075386
  metrics_host: metrics.belath.halixhq.test
  standby_team: gormir
  escalation: wenys-fenwyn
  nonce: 26e5f7